The cheapest way to get from Philadelphia to Gray's Ferry Bridge is to line 12 bus which costs $3 and takes 17 min.
The fastest way to get from Philadelphia to Gray's Ferry Bridge is to taxi which takes 6 min and costs $11 - $14.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Walnut St & 18th St and arriving at Grays Ferry Av & Grove St - FS.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from 15th St/City Hall and arriving at Woodland Av & 43rd St.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 12 min.
The distance between Philadelphia and Gray's Ferry Bridge is 2 miles.
The best way to get from Philadelphia to Gray's Ferry Bridge without a car is to line 12 bus which takes 17 min and costs $3.
The line 12 bus from Walnut St & 18th St to Grays Ferry Av & Grove St - FS takes 14 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
